What’s Initative 83? Watch This Forum

Not sure what Iniative 83 is, what it would mean? Unclear on the pros and cons of the the Ranked-Choice Voting Initiative? It’s on the ballot during the Nov. 5 General Election and if it is approved by a majority of voters it would automatically become law. Here’s your chance to learn more about it.

A “yes” vote for Initiative 83 would the creation of a modified open primary allowing und voters to participate in primary elections, and establishes ranked-choice voting system for District elections starting in 2026. DC Code indicates that if the voters want it, it becomes law. However, initiatives have been invalidated by Congress and less frequently by DC Council. The latter voted to repeal the first tipped wage ballot measure, Initiative 77, in 2018.

On Sept. 23, The Ward 3 and Ward 6 Democrats hosted a discussion about the ballot measure. ists included Deirdre Brown from Vote No on I83 (against), Philip Pannell, Make All Votes Count (for) and Andrew Lightman, the Managing Editor of the Hill Rag.

Proponents of the measure argue that the measure would prevent candidates from winning without a majority of the vote. This is a particularly salient issue in races for the DC Council’s at-large seats, which typically have a long list of candidates (in 2020, 23 candidates ran for the two open seats; only one could be the Democractic nominee).

Two legal challenges to the initiative’s eligibility for the ballot were made in 2023. Both were dismissed by the courts.
